In Afghanistan, the wood vinegar market offers a natural byproduct of wood pyrolysis used in agriculture, animal husbandry, and healthcare. Wood vinegar, also known as pyroligneous acid, serves as a biopesticide, soil conditioner, and food preservative, supporting sustainable farming practices in Afghanistan.
The Afghanistan wood vinegar market is experiencing growth propelled by the increasing awareness of its various applications across agriculture, healthcare, and industrial sectors. Wood vinegar, also known as pyroligneous acid, is a natural byproduct of wood pyrolysis processes. In Afghanistan, wood vinegar is used as a biopesticide, soil conditioner, and animal feed supplement in agriculture. Additionally, its antiseptic and medicinal properties make it valuable in healthcare and personal care products. Furthermore, the growing interest in eco-friendly and sustainable solutions drives the adoption of wood vinegar in various industrial applications, further stimulating market growth in Afghanistan.
